030package org.openimaj.image.analysis.algorithm;
031
032import org.openimaj.image.FImage;
033import org.openimaj.image.analyser.ImageAnalyser;
034
035/**
036 * Project an image onto the x-axis.
037 * 
038 * @author Jonathon Hare (jsh2@ecs.soton.ac.uk)
039 *
040 */
041public class HorizontalProjection implements ImageAnalyser<FImage> {
042        float [] projection;
043        
044        /* (non-Javadoc)
045         * @see org.openimaj.image.analyser.ImageAnalyser#analyseImage(org.openimaj.image.Image)
046         */
047        @Override
048        public void analyseImage(FImage image) {
049                projection = project(image);
050        }
051
052        /**
053         * Project an image onto the x-axis.
054         * 
055         * @param image the image
056         * @return the projection
057         */
058        public static float[] project(FImage image) {
059                float [] projection = new float[image.width];
060                
061                for (int y=0; y<image.height; y++) {
062                        for (int x=0; x<image.width; x++) {
063                                projection[x] += image.pixels[y][x];
064                        }
065                }
066                
067                return projection;
068        }
069
070        /**
071         * @return The projection an an image processed with {@link #analyseImage(FImage)}
072         */
073        public float[] getProjection() {
074                return projection;
075        }
076}
